In the framework of astroparticle physics, nuclear astrophysics, and quantum computing research, it is essential to identify underground laboratories where the cosmogenic background is significantly reduced. Situated approximately 500 meters from the center of Trento (Italy), the Piedicastello tunnels lie beneath 100 meters of limestone rock forming the Doss Trento hill. The site spans over 6000 m2 and currently serves as a venue for events, temporary exhibitions, and educational programs. The cosmogenic background was assessed at various locations inside the Piedicastello tunnels using three portable scintillator telescopes with different geometrical acceptances. In the deepest section, the muon flux was measured to be roughly two orders of magnitude lower than at the surface. This initial measurement indicates the potential suitability of the site as a facility where a low environmental background is necessary.
